Background Technology
[0002] To improve or stabilize ground surfaces, adhesives are known to be incorporated into the surface to enhance its workability and load-bearing capacity. Typical applications for ground stabilization include creating load-bearing surfaces for the construction of roads, plazas, or buildings.
[0003] Known ground stabilizers or regenerators include: a collection container for an adhesive (such as lime or cement); a spreading device for applying the adhesive to the ground; and a milling or mixing rotor that can mill the ground and mix the adhesive into the ground immediately after application. In this case, powdered adhesive is typically mixed into the ground. Besides stabilizers or regenerators, there are also known construction machines that can only apply adhesive to the ground but cannot mix it into the ground. These construction machines are also known as adhesive spreaders.
[0004] Self-propelled stabilizers or regenerators have a construction machinery frame supported by a wheeled chassis and a drive unit for the wheels, as well as a milling or mixing rotor. Known adhesive spreaders have a collection container and spreading equipment for applying adhesive to the ground. Both self-propelled and non-self-propelled adhesive spreaders are known. Non-self-propelled spreaders are attached to or towed by a tractor, particularly a tractor. Adhesive spreaders, stabilizers, or regenerators have control and / or calculation equipment designed to apply a predetermined amount of adhesive via a rotary valve.
[0005] An adhesive applicator is known from EP 2 216 444 A2. EP 1 012 396 B1 describes a stabilizing or regenerating machine having an integrated device for applicating powdered adhesive. The adhesive is disposed in a funnel-shaped storage container, and a metering element is arranged at the lower end of the storage container. The metering element is a rotary valve through which the adhesive can be metered.
[0006] In practice, terrain leveling typically requires the application of several layers of material in a continuous operation, with each layer compacted after application. This involves the use of an adhesive, which is mixed separately with each applied material. Compaction of the material is usually done using a roller, which has rollers for compacting the material. For example, a grader is used to apply material layers, having scrapers for distributing and leveling the material. An adhesive spreader is typically used to apply the adhesive. For instance, in the aforementioned operation, a roller compacts the previously applied material (ground) mixed with adhesive. Then, a grader applies the material (ground) to the compacted surface, spreading and leveling it through the grader's scrapers. Then, an adhesive spreader applies a predetermined amount of adhesive to the leveled surface, which is then mixed again with the ground by a subsequent stabilizer and compacted again by a roller. This process can be repeated multiple times.
[0007] The amount of powdered or liquid adhesive applied to the ground for stabilization using an adhesive application device depends on several factors, primarily the nature of the ground and the thickness of the subfloor layer. Insufficient adhesive will result in insufficient load-bearing capacity of the ground. Conversely, excessive adhesive will increase costs and also compromise load-bearing capacity.
[0008] The term GPS (Global Positioning System) describes a positioning system that determines location based on the propagation time of signals from multiple satellites. The abbreviation GPS is now used colloquially and even sometimes in technical language as a general term or to refer to all satellite navigation systems correctly categorized under the abbreviation GNSS (Global Navigation Satellite System) (Wikipedia: GPS). Many self-propelled construction machines are equipped with GNSS receivers for receiving satellite signals from the Global Navigation Satellite System. Summary of the Invention
[0009] This invention aims to provide a ground stabilizing adhesive application device that allows for optimization of the amount of adhesive applied. Another objective is to provide a method for applying adhesive, which allows for optimization of the amount of adhesive applied. A further objective is to simplify the addition of specific amounts of adhesive.

[0012] One embodiment of the adhesive application device for ground stabilization according to the invention includes a metering device, characterized by comprising a data storage device for storing a layer thickness dataset including layer thickness data. The layer thickness data describes the layer thickness of the material layer applied to the compacted surface at a point in the terrain, in a coordinate reference system independent of the adhesive application device. The layer thickness dataset can be read into the data storage device via an interface, and the dataset can then be used for further data processing.
[0013] The metering device also includes a control and / or calculation device configured to read layer thickness data from a data storage device and actuate a metering element of the metering device as the adhesive application device advances, thereby applying a predetermined amount of adhesive based on the layer thickness of the applied material layer. Therefore, the amount of adhesive applied is adjusted according to the layer thickness, with larger layer thicknesses requiring more adhesive than smaller layer thicknesses. In this case, it should be considered that the layer thickness of the applied layer can continuously change as the adhesive application device advances. If the layer thickness decreases, the control and / or calculation device can correspondingly reduce the amount of adhesive. However, if the layer thickness increases, the control and / or calculation device can correspondingly increase the amount of adhesive. The control and / or calculation device thus ensures that the optimal amount of adhesive is always metered, even when the layer thickness changes. This ensures that the surface has sufficient load-bearing capacity and that adhesive consumption is minimized. However, other factors can also be considered when controlling the amount of adhesive, particularly the properties of the surface. Regardless of the surface properties, thicker layers always require a larger amount of adhesive.

[0018] In another embodiment of the adhesive application device according to the invention, the metering device has a data storage device for storing: a first elevation profile dataset, including first elevation profile data that respectively describe the elevation of the ground compacted in a previous operation using a ground compaction device at a point in the terrain in a coordinate reference system independent of the adhesive application device; and a second elevation profile dataset, including second elevation profile data that respectively describe the elevation of a material layer applied to the compacted ground in an operation following a previous operation using a material application device at a point in the terrain in a coordinate reference system independent of the adhesive application device.
[0019] The control and / or computing device is configured to read a first elevation profile dataset and a second elevation profile dataset from a data storage device, and generate layer thickness data based on the elevation information of the first and second elevation profile data. These layer thickness data describe the layer thickness of a material layer applied to the compacted ground at a point in the terrain, in a coordinate reference system independent of the adhesive application device. The layer thickness data can then be stored again in the storage device. The layer thickness data can be generated continuously during the advance of the adhesive application device. However, the layer thickness dataset can also be pre-generated based on the elevation information from the first and second elevation profile data, and then sequentially read from the storage device during the advance of the adhesive application device.
[0020] The control and / or computing device is also configured to read layer thickness data from a layer thickness dataset from a storage device and actuate a metering element of a metering device to apply a predetermined amount of adhesive using the metering element according to the layer thickness of the applied material layer during the advancement of the device for application.
[0021] Control and / or computing devices can be configured to determine layer thickness data from a first elevation profile dataset and a second elevation profile dataset, respectively, based on calculations of the difference between the elevation of the layer applied to the compacted ground and the elevation of the compacted ground in the terrain. If a uniform coordinate reference system is provided for all construction machinery at the construction site (as is often the case in practice), the layer thickness can be easily determined from the available data.
[0022] In this embodiment, the adhesive application device may include a construction machinery position determination device configured to generate construction machinery position data describing the position of a construction machinery reference point assigned to the adhesive application device in a coordinate reference system independent of the adhesive application device. A control and / or calculation device may be configured to determine the layer thickness of the applied layer based on the layer thickness data and the construction machinery position data, and to actuate a metering element of a metering device during the advancement of the adhesive application device to apply an amount of adhesive related to the layer thickness using the metering element.
[0023] A particular aspect of the invention lies in determining the layer thickness to generate layer thickness data. Advantageously, the first and second elevation profile data can be determined by the construction machinery itself during a joint operation involving multiple construction machines. The layer thickness can then be determined based on the first and second elevation profile data. Therefore, measuring the layer thickness outside of this operation is not necessary, which simplifies the entire process.

[0034] The present invention also relates to a method for applying adhesive to an uncompacted material layer using an adhesive application device, wherein the uncompacted material layer has been applied to a compacted ground using a self-propelled material application device in an operation prior to the application of adhesive, and wherein the ground has been compacted using a self-propelled ground compaction device in an operation prior to the application of uncompacted material. A mapping system is provided, which is designed to determine the positions of reference points associated with the ground compaction device and the positions of reference points associated with the material application device or adhesive application device in a coordinate system.
[0035] The method for applying an adhesive according to the present invention includes the following method steps:
[0036] During ground compaction using ground compaction equipment, a surveying system is used to determine the elevation of reference points associated with the ground compaction equipment, and During the application of material using a material application device, a surveying system is used to determine the elevation of reference points associated with the material application device; similarly, during the application of adhesive using an adhesive application device, a surveying system is used to determine the elevation of reference points associated with the adhesive application device. The layer thickness of the applied material layer is determined based on the difference between the elevation positions of reference points associated with the material application equipment and those associated with the ground compaction equipment, or based on the difference between the elevation positions of reference points associated with the adhesive application equipment and those associated with the ground compaction equipment. During the advance of the adhesive application device, a predetermined amount of adhesive is applied to the uncompacted material layer using a metering device installed on the adhesive application device, based on the determined layer thickness of the applied material layer.
[0037] The adhesive application equipment can be an adhesive spreader with a frame supported on wheels, or a ground stabilizer or regenerator with a frame supported on wheels. The reference point for the elevation positioning equipment can be located at the height of the wheel's contact surface. However, the adhesive spreader, ground stabilizer, or regenerator can also, in principle, have a tracked chassis instead of wheels, in which case the reference point is located at the height of the tracked chassis's contact surface.
[0038] Ground compaction equipment can be a road roller with a frame supported by wheels and a roller. The reference point for determining the elevation position of the equipment can be located at the height of the contact surface of the wheels or roller.
[0039] The material application equipment can be a grader with a frame supported by wheels, or in principle, by a tracked chassis, on which a scraper for distributing and leveling the material is installed, and the reference point for the elevation position determination equipment can be located at the height of the lower edge of the scraper. [0079] Figure 8 A simplified schematic diagram of a regenerator or stabilizer is shown. The construction machinery has a frame 35 supported by a chassis 36. The chassis 36 has front wheels 37 and rear wheels 38, which are fastened to a front lifting column 39 and a rear lifting column 40. The front lifting column 39 and the rear lifting column 40 are further attached to the frame 35, allowing the frame to be height-adjusted relative to the ground. A rotor housing 41 is disposed between the front wheels 37 and the rear wheels 38, and a milling / mixing rotor 42, shown only in outline, is arranged within the rotor housing. This milling / mixing rotor can be designed to be adjustable in milling depth relative to the rotor housing and thus relative to the frame. The stabilizer or regenerator has a storage container 43 for a powdered binder (e.g., lime or cement), a transport device 44 (e.g., a conveyor belt) for applying the binder, and a metering device 45 (e.g., a rotary valve). The binder is introduced into the ground immediately after milling using the milling / mixing rotor 42.
